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is shearing?

    Answer:

    Shearing is a metal cutting process that involves cutting a piece of sheet metal or plate along a straight line, using a shear machine. It is a process that is used to cut flat sheet and plate material to a specific size and shape.

    During the process, the metal is placed on the shear machine and a sharp blade is used to apply the necessary force to the metal, cutting it along a straight line. The blade moves through the metal, creating a clean cut with minimal deformation to the surrounding metal.

    Shearing is a versatile process that can be used to cut a variety of metals, including steel, aluminum, copper, and brass. It is commonly used in the metal fabrication industry to produce a range of products, including machine parts, components for buildings and bridges, and various consumer goods.

    It is typically faster and less expensive than other cutting methods, such as laser cutting or water jet cutting, making it a popular choice for high-volume production runs. However, it may not be suitable for all applications, particularly those requiring complex shapes or cuts.

  • What metal types are sheared?

    Answer:

    Many different types of metal products can be sheared, depending on the specific application and requirements. The metal products that are commonly sheared include:

    1. Plates: Metal plates are commonly sheared for applications in construction, manufacturing, and transportation.
    2. Sheets: Metal sheets are another commonly sheared product, particularly for applications in the automotive and aerospace industries.
    3. Bars: Metal bars are typically long, thin products that can be sheared to a specific length for use in various applications, such as in the construction of buildings, bridges, and machinery.
    4. Pipes: Metal pipes are often sheared to a specific length for use in various applications, such as in plumbing, HVAC systems, and industrial piping.
    5. Tubes: Metal tubes are commonly sheared for applications in the automotive, aerospace, and medical industries, as well as in the production of consumer goods.
    6. Angles: Metal angles are commonly sheared for use in construction and manufacturing, particularly for applications in frames, supports, and other structural components.
    7. Beams: Metal beams are commonly sheared for use in construction, particularly for applications in the construction of buildings, bridges, and other infrastructure.
    8. Channels: Metal channels commonly undergo the process for use in construction and manufacturing, particularly for applications in frames, supports, and other structural components.

    The specific metal product will depend on the requirements of the application, including factors such as thickness, strength, durability, and cost.
